Translation of Japanese word "夏" to English
夏
なつ
[natsu]
IPA: /na.tsɯ/
Meaning
NounOne of four seasons, traditionally the second, marked by the longest and typically hottest days of the year due to the inclination of the Earth and thermal lag. Typically regarded as spanning either the period between the summer solstice to the autumnal equinox, or the months of June, July, and August in the Northern Hemisphere and the months of December, January and February in the Southern Hemisphere.
How to use
夏 (natsu) — 'summer'. 夏休み (natsuyasumi) — summer vacation. 夏祭り (natsumatsuri) — summer festival.

Example Sentences
夏は海で泳ぐ季節です。
なつ は うみ で およぐ きせつ です。
Summer is the season for swimming in the sea.
夏休みは子供たちが楽しみにしていることです。
なつ やすみ は こども たち が たのしみ に している こと です。
Summer vacation is something children look forward to.
